Yell Limited have accused Yellowikis.com of "Passing Off"
The largest publisher of yellow pages directories in the world have written to Paul Youlten (co-founder of Yellowikis) saying they believe Yellowikis is "plainly purporting to be associated with (Yell)" and "this amounts to a misrepresentaion... which may result in third parties associating (Yellowikis) with our client (Yell)" ... "The continued presence in the market of your website will cause substantial damage to (Yell's) good will and reputation".
These are very serious accusations.
Yell's solicitors are demanding that:
- the Yellowikis site is shut down
- control and ownership of the domain name is passed to Yell
- compensation is paid to Yell for loss of profits
- Paul and Rosa agree never to set up another competitor to Yell
Paul Youlten and Rosa Blaus (co-founders of Yellowikis) have taken legal advice in London and believe that Yell's claims, while sincerely made, are without merit.
